GOD RULES

Psalm 145:10-13 New Living Translation

"All of your works will thank you, Lord,
    and your faithful followers will praise you.
 They will speak of the glory of your kingdom;
    they will give examples of your power.
 They will tell about your mighty deeds
    and about the majesty and glory of your reign.
 For your kingdom is an everlasting kingdom.
    You rule throughout all generations…” 

1 Peter 5:7 New Living Translation

"Give all your worries and cares to God, for he cares about you.”

    MEDITATION:

    When we come to God in prayer, it is good to remember He has never relinquished His rule over His creations in heaven and earth. His kingdom is everlasting. He has wisdom and power beyond our understanding. 

    We never need to fear when there is chaos all around us. God hears our prayers; He cares about us; He is always in control; He still does mighty deeds. Let’s choose to praise and obey Him, believing He is more than able to take care of us in the storms of our lives.

     PRAYER:

    Ruler of Heaven and Earth, I can never thank you and praise You enough. Your majesty and glory are too great for me to comprehend. Please guide me to be your faithful follower who tells others about how wonderful You are. Amen. 

    TAKE AWAY:

    Pray. Don’t worry. God is always in control.

    Understanding God's Nature:

    • Omnipotence: God's limitless power is evident in the creation and ongoing sustenance of the universe. This power is not just a display of might but also of the infinite care involved in crafting each aspect of existence.
    • Omniscience: God’s knowledge encompasses past, present, and future. This total understanding implies that nothing is beyond His wisdom, assuring us that our lives are part of a well-orchestrated divine plan.
    • Omnipresence: God's presence in every moment and place provides a comforting assurance that we are never alone. His guidance is a constant, even when it feels imperceptible.

    Reasons for Faithfulness and Praise:

    • Unconditional Love: God's love is not based on our actions or worthiness. This unconditional love warrants our unwavering faith and praise.
    • Grace and Forgiveness: Despite our imperfections, God offers grace and forgiveness, inviting us to a life of spiritual renewal and growth.
    • Hope and Peace: In a world often filled with uncertainty and turmoil, faith in God offers a peace that surpasses all understanding, anchoring us in hope.

    The Constancy of God's Rule:

    • In an ever-changing world, the constancy of God’s rule is a source of stability. His eternal kingdom, as depicted in Psalm 145, is not just a distant reality but an active force in our daily lives.
    • Meditating on God’s unchanging nature provides comfort. His promises and character remain steadfast, irrespective of our circumstances.

    Living in God's Assurance:

    • Trust Over Worry: In a world that often encourages self-reliance, turning our worries over to God is a radical act of trust. It acknowledges His sovereignty over our lives and the world.
    • The Power of Prayer: Prayer is not just a request for intervention but a practice of aligning our will with God's. It's a powerful tool for transformation, both of the world and of ourselves.
    • Recognizing God's Control: Acknowledging God's control doesn't negate our responsibility to act but instead provides a framework for action grounded in faith and guided by divine wisdom.
